In this engaging and interactive SEL activity, students will be presented with a series of vibrant pictures that represent various moods and emotions. Using a simple finger scale from 1-4, students will actively participate by holding up the corresponding number of fingers to indicate how they are feeling in relation to each picture. This visual representation provides a quick and easy way for students to express their emotional state and connect with the depicted emotions.
